TENNIS.
A special general imeeting of the local Tennis Club will be held in All Saints’ schoolroom to-night, at 7.30 o’clock. All members who can are requested to attend.' The business to be discussed is: (1) Consideration of holding a dance, (2) removal to Easton Park, (3) general (important). The results of various matches played during the week will appear in our next issue.
